First, a Quick Refresher

Creatine is a natural compound made up of three amino acids: arginine, glycine, and methionine. Your body already produces small amounts of it, and you also get a little from foods like red meat and fish. 

When you take a creatine supplement, you’re simply increasing the amount stored in your muscles - and that’s where the magic happens.

 

Fuel for Fast, Powerful Energy

Your muscles use a molecule called ATP (adenosine triphosphate) for energy. Every time you move, lift, sprint, or even blink - ATP is the fuel.

Here’s the catch: your body only stores a few seconds’ worth of ATP at a time. Once it’s used up, you slow down.

This is where creatine comes in. When stored in your muscles as phosphocreatine, it donates a phosphate group to quickly rebuild ATP. That means more instant energy available for short bursts of effort - like that final sprint, or those last few reps.

In short:
Creatine = faster ATP recovery = more energy to perform.

 

Better Workouts, Bigger Gains

Because creatine helps you produce energy faster, you can train harder - lift heavier, push further, and recover faster. Over time, that means more strength, more muscle, and better performance across almost any type of training.

Creatine doesn’t directly make your muscles grow - it helps you do more work that leads to growth. Think of it as your performance multiplier.

Studies show that people who use creatine during resistance or high-intensity training typically gain 10–20% more strength and muscle mass compared to those who don’t. That’s significant.

 

The Hydration Effect

Another reason creatine works so well is its effect on muscle hydration. It pulls water into your muscle cells - not as “bloating,” but as a signal for muscle growth and improved cellular function.

When your muscle cells are fully hydrated, they’re better primed for protein synthesis, recovery, and nutrient delivery. That’s why many athletes report feeling “fuller” and stronger once they’ve been taking creatine consistently.

 

Brain Benefits Too

Creatine isn’t just for your muscles. Your brain also uses ATP for energy, and research suggests creatine supplementation may help improve cognitive performance, especially under stress or fatigue.
